Serve this casserole hot, straight from the oven. it makes a fantastic side dish for roasted chicken, ham, or even as a vegetarian main course alongside a crisp salad. leftovers can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.

This cheesy broccoli casserole is perfect as a side dish alongside grilled chicken, baked pork chops, or even a simple roasted beef. since it’s already pretty hearty with the rice and cheese, you don’t need much else to make it a complete meal. Broccoli cheese casserole, made with just four ingredients, is a holiday favorite and crowd pleaser. the easy recipe uses frozen broccoli, cream of mushroom soup, cheez whiz, and stuffing.

This easy cheesy broccoli casserole recipe can be served with a holiday dinner or next to pork chops. broccoli florets are tossed in an easy cheese sauce, sprinkled with a buttery cracker topping, and baked until browned and bubbly!. Love this recipe. i make this too but i usually keep it on the heat when i add the cheese whiz, broccoli and eggs and just stir it constantly until mixed and then i bake for 30 minutes at 350°f. i usually use breadcrumbs but will like to try it with the cracker crumbs. that sounds good. Add broccoli to the skillet and cook until it's tender crisp, stirring occasionally. stir in rice, condensed soup, cheese sauce, and milk. cook and stir until cheese is melted. You can prepare it with fresh or frozen broccoli, cooked rice or uncooked minute rice, or with cheese whiz or colby cheese. this recipe is perfect for a weeknight dinner or a special occasion, and it’s easy to customize to suit your taste preferences.
